A suspect allegedly hit an ICE officer with a car while fleeing Monday from apprehension in Manahawkin, New Jersey.
"I.C.E. was attempting to apprehend a suspect when the suspect fled from the scene in a vehicle, striking the I.C.E. Agent," the Stafford Township Police Department (STPD) said in a statement Monday morning. "The agent discharged his firearm at the vehicle, reportedly striking it."...
